Skip to content
GitLab
Menu
Projects
Groups
Snippets
Help
Help
Support
Community forum
Keyboard shortcuts
?
Submit feedback
Sign in
Toggle navigation
Menu
Open sidebar
Institute of Technical Acoustics (ITA)
ITADataSources
Commits
dc1fb0c0
Commit
dc1fb0c0
authored
Feb 06, 2017
by
Anne Heimes
Browse files
bugfix Streaming Status
parent
ceaa1585
Changes
1
Hide whitespace changes
Inline
Side-by-side
src/ITANetAudioStream.cpp
View file @
dc1fb0c0
...
...
@@ -335,7 +335,6 @@ int CITANetAudioStream::Transmit( const ITASampleFrame& sfNewSamples, int iNumSa
{
// BufferFull
m_iStreamingStatus
=
BUFFER_OVERRUN
;
oLog
.
iBufferStatus
=
1
;
#if NET_AUDIO_SHOW_TRAFFIC
vstr
::
out
()
<<
"[ NetAudio ] Buffer overrun"
<<
std
::
endl
;
#endif
...
...
@@ -347,14 +346,12 @@ int CITANetAudioStream::Transmit( const ITASampleFrame& sfNewSamples, int iNumSa
m_iStreamingStatus
=
BUFFER_OVERRUN
;
m_iWriteCursor
=
m_iReadCursor
;
oLog
.
iBufferStatus
=
2
;
}
else
{
// write samples into ring buffer
m_sfRingBuffer
.
cyclic_write
(
sfNewSamples
,
iNumSamples
,
0
,
iCurrentWriteCursor
);
m_bRingBufferFull
=
false
;
oLog
.
iBufferStatus
=
1
;
m_iStreamingStatus
=
STREAMING
;
#if NET_AUDIO_SHOW_TRAFFIC
vstr
::
out
()
<<
"[ NetAudio ] Buffer write"
<<
std
::
endl
;
...
...
@@ -365,9 +362,6 @@ int CITANetAudioStream::Transmit( const ITASampleFrame& sfNewSamples, int iNumSa
if
(
m_iWriteCursor
==
m_iReadCursor
)
{
m_bRingBufferFull
=
true
;
oLog
.
iBufferStatus
=
1
;
m_iStreamingStatus
=
BUFFER_OVERRUN
;
#if NET_AUDIO_SHOW_TRAFFIC
vstr
::
out
()
<<
"[ NetAudio ] Buffer overrun"
<<
std
::
endl
;
#endif
...
...
Write
Preview
Supports
Markdown
0%
Try again
or
attach a new file
.
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ment